One of the most impactful ways to maximize efficiency in court filings is by utilizing e-filing systems. Electronic filing allows legal professionals to submit documents to the court online, eliminating the need for paper filings. This not only reduces the time spent on manual filing processes but also increases accuracy by minimizing the risk of lost or misplaced documents. E-filing systems also provide real-time updates on the status of filings, enabling legal professionals to track the progress of their cases more effectively.

Another technology that can enhance efficiency in court filings is document management software. By centralizing and organizing all case-related documents in a digital format, legal professionals can easily access and retrieve the information they need without the hassle of sifting through paper files. Document management software also facilitates collaboration among team members, allowing for seamless sharing and editing of documents in real-time.

Additionally, electronic signature tools can expedite the signing process for court filings. Rather than waiting for physical signatures on paper documents, legal professionals can use electronic signatures to sign and submit documents quickly and securely. This not only saves time but also reduces the need for printing and scanning, further streamlining the filing process.

Furthermore, utilizing case management software can help legal professionals stay organized and efficient in managing court filings. These software solutions offer features such as task management, deadline tracking, and document templates, allowing legal professionals to stay on top of their filings and ensure timely submissions.
